Diamond Semiconductor Substrates Market Size
The global market for Diamond Semiconductor Substrates was valued at US$ 174 million in the year 2024 and is projected to reach a revised size of US$ 420 million by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 13.6% during the forecast period.

The Diamond Semiconductor Substrates Market is witnessing significant market growth, driven by increasing demand for high-performance semiconductor materials capable of operating under extreme conditions. Diamond substrates offer exceptional thermal conductivity, high breakdown voltage, and superior electron mobility, making them ideal for next-generation power electronics, RF devices, and advanced computing systems. As industries move toward higher efficiency and miniaturization, the adoption of diamond-based semiconductors is expanding market size and supporting a strong market forecast. Key market trends include advancements in synthetic diamond production, increasing R&D investments, and growing adoption in high-frequency and high-power applications.

Based on type, single crystal diamond substrates hold a dominant market share due to their superior electrical and thermal properties, making them highly suitable for advanced semiconductor devices and high-frequency applications. These substrates are widely used in cutting-edge technologies such as RF amplifiers and quantum computing. Meanwhile, polycrystalline diamond substrates are experiencing steady market growth, driven by their cost-effectiveness and suitability for thermal management applications in electronics and industrial systems. The balance between performance and cost is shaping ongoing market trends across both segments.

In terms of application, the telecommunications segment accounts for a significant market share, supported by the growing demand for high-frequency devices in 5G and next-generation communication systems. The energy sector is another key contributor, as diamond substrates are increasingly used in power electronics for renewable energy systems and electric grids. The automotive sector is witnessing strong market growth, driven by the electrification of vehicles and the need for efficient power management systems. Additionally, aerospace & defense applications are expanding due to the requirement for materials that can withstand extreme environments. Other applications such as consumer electronics, industrial systems, and healthcare are also contributing to the overall market growth.

From a competitive landscape perspective, leading companies such as Element Six (De Beers Group), Sumitomo Electric Industries, Ltd., Coherent Corp, and Diamond Foundry hold a substantial market share due to their strong expertise in synthetic diamond technologies and semiconductor materials. Element Six is widely recognized for its advanced diamond materials, while Sumitomo Electric is known for its innovation in electronic components. Coherent Corp and Diamond Foundry are actively advancing diamond wafer technologies for semiconductor applications. Other notable players including EDP Corporation, Orbray, PAM XIAMEN, Henan Auxcelar Technologies, DIASEMI Semiconductor, Diamond Materials, Alishan Diamond, Stanford Advanced Materials, Sinoptix, Compound Semiconductor (Xiamen) Technology, and MTI Corporation are contributing through technological innovation, strategic partnerships, and regional expansion.

Regionally, Asia-Pacific dominates the market share, driven by strong semiconductor manufacturing capabilities in countries such as China, Japan, South Korea, and Taiwan. The region benefits from significant investments in advanced electronics and power semiconductor technologies. North America and Europe also represent important markets, supported by robust R&D ecosystems and increasing adoption of next-generation semiconductor materials. Emerging regions such as Southeast Asia and Latin America are showing gradual market growth, fueled by expanding electronics manufacturing and industrial development.
